WebThe power consumption of electrical equipment is stated in either Watts (W) or Volt-Amperes (VA). Because UPS systems are rated by VA or kVA ratings, this may require a conversion from W to VA, which can be calculated by dividing the power consumption (W) by the power factor. WebMay 19, 2024 · A UPS is a backup system that provides power in the event of a utility failure. By supplying an adequate window to safely shut down sensitive equipment, a UPS helps prevent data loss and minimizes the stress of a hard shutdown on electronics. But protecting equipment against a complete power loss isn’t the only reason you need a UPS.

WebFeb 10, 2024 · An uninterruptible power supply (UPS) combines surge protection and battery backup into one unit. Adding a UPS to your computer, router, or other electronic … WebA UPS system performs three primary functions: conditions the incoming dirty power from the utility company to give you clean, uninterruptible power, provides ride-through power to cover for sags or short-term outages, and enables seamless system shutdown during a complete power outage.
